1. Technical Specifications and Performance Metrics
To ensure structural integrity and print quality, procurement specifications must be defined prior to requesting quotes. The cost and validation of custom boxes are primarily driven by structure, print complexity, and load performance.
- Material Composition:
- Chipboard Grade: Premium options typically utilize FSC-certified chipboard with thicknesses of 2mm (standard rigid) to 3mm (heavy-duty luxury).
- Paper Stock: Wrap papers and liners should be selected based on GSM (grams per square meter).
- Moisture Content: Paper boxes require a basis weight moisture content of 6–8% to prevent warping and ensure dimensional stability.
- GSM Tolerance: A tolerance of ±5% is standard for paper weight consistency.
- Structural Strength:
- Edge Crush Test (ECT): Critical for corrugated variants; typically ranges from 32 ECT (standard shipping) to 48+ ECT (high-strength industrial).
- Burst Strength: For folding cartons, burst strength is often measured in PSI, with 200–300 PSI being typical for retail-grade boxes.
- Bending Resistance: Rigid boxes (2mm–3mm) offer superior bending resistance compared to standard corrugated, suitable for heavy items.
- Dimensions:
- Custom dimensions are standard, but internal clearances should allow for 1–2mm of wiggle room for product insertion without damaging the structure.
Actionable Recommendation: When requesting quotes, explicitly state the required ECT/BCT values and moisture tolerance to avoid receiving quotes for sub-standard materials that may fail during transit or storage.
2. Industry Compliance and Quality Assurance
Procurement of custom boxes must align with sustainability standards and regulatory requirements for product labeling.
- Certifications:
- FSC (Forest Stewardship Council): Essential for premium gift boxes and brands targeting eco-conscious consumers. Look for FSC-certified chipboard (2mm/3mm).
- ISO Standards: While not explicitly named in the search context, ISO 9001 for quality management is the industry baseline for consistent print and structural quality.
- Labeling and Printing Compliance:
- Boxes must accommodate mandatory brand information, including logos, product details, usage instructions, and ingredient lists.
- Print quality must ensure legibility of regulatory text, often requiring a minimum font size of 6pt for compliance in many jurisdictions.
- Quality Assurance Metrics:
- Color Consistency: Delta E (ΔE) values should be kept below 3.0 for brand color accuracy.
- Structural Integrity: 100% of batches should undergo a drop test or compression test to verify BCT (Box Compression Test) ratings.
Actionable Recommendation: Verify that the supplier provides FSC certification documentation for the chipboard used. Ensure the design file includes all mandatory regulatory text and that the print provider has a color management protocol (Delta E < 3.0) to maintain brand consistency.
3. Cost Efficiency and Integration Capabilities
Costing for custom boxes is non-linear and heavily dependent on volume, structural complexity, and finishing options.
- Cost Drivers:
- Structure: Die-cutting and assembly complexity significantly impact unit cost.
- Print: Full-color offset printing is cost-effective for high volumes (>5,000 units), while digital printing is better for low volumes (<1,000 units).
- Finishing: Embossing, foil stamping, and spot UV add 15–30% to the base unit cost.
- MOQ (Minimum Order Quantity):
- Typical B2B Range: 500 – 1,000 units for standard custom designs; 2,000+ units for complex rigid structures.
- Lead Times:
- Typical B2B Range: 2–4 weeks for standard production; 4–6 weeks for complex rigid boxes with custom tooling.
- Integration:
- Suppliers should offer CAD file integration for automated die-line generation to reduce design errors.
- Automation compatibility: Boxes should be designed to fit standard automated packing lines (e.g., flat-foldable for high-speed filling).
Actionable Recommendation: Optimize design for flat-foldability to reduce shipping costs of empty boxes and enable integration with existing automated packing lines. Negotiate volume tiers to reduce unit costs by 10–20% when moving from 1,000 to 5,000 units.
4. Typical Use Cases
Custom boxes serve diverse applications across various industries, ranging from luxury retail to industrial logistics.
- Luxury Gift & Jewelry: Utilizes 3mm rigid chipboard with high-end wrap papers, foil stamping, and magnetic closures.
- E-Commerce Shipping: Requires corrugated cardboard with high ECT ratings (48+ ECT) to withstand stacking and rough handling.
- Food & Beverage: Needs grease-resistant liners and specific moisture barriers; often uses FSC-certified materials for organic branding.
- Electronics: Requires anti-static liners and precise internal inserts (molded pulp or foam) to secure components.
- Cosmetics: Focuses on visual appeal with high-gloss finishes and precise die-cuts for display.
Actionable Recommendation: Match the box grade to the specific use case. Do not use 2mm rigid board for heavy electronics (risk of crushing) or standard corrugated for luxury jewelry (risk of perceived low value).
5. Long-Term Planning Considerations
Procurement strategies must account for evolving market trends and supply chain resilience.
- Market Trends:
- Sustainability: There is a rising demand for 100% recyclable and plastic-free packaging. Brands are increasingly penalized for non-sustainable packaging.
- Minimalism: Shift towards simpler designs with less ink coverage to reduce environmental impact and cost.
- Unboxing Experience: High investment in "unboxing" aesthetics (interior printing, tissue paper integration) is becoming a standard expectation for D2C brands.
- Demand Signals:
- Seasonal spikes (Q4) require lead times to be extended by 2–3 weeks beyond standard timelines.
- Supply chain volatility may affect chipboard pricing; locking in prices for 6–12 months is advisable for high-volume buyers.
- Scalability:
- Ensure the supplier can scale from 1,000 to 50,000+ units without compromising quality or lead times.
Actionable Recommendation: Develop a sustainability roadmap that transitions 100% of packaging to FSC-certified or recycled materials within the next 24 months. Build buffer stock for peak seasons to mitigate lead time risks.

7. Frequently Asked Questions (FAQ)
Q1: What is the standard moisture content for paper boxes to prevent warping? A: The standard basis weight moisture content should be maintained between 6% and 8%. Deviations outside this range can lead to structural failure or printing issues.
Q2: How much tolerance is acceptable for GSM (Grams per Square Meter)? A: A tolerance of ±5% is the industry standard for paper weight consistency. Exceeding this may indicate quality control issues.
Q3: What is the typical Minimum Order Quantity (MOQ) for custom boxes? A: Typical B2B ranges are 500 to 1,000 units for standard designs. Complex rigid boxes often require 2,000+ units to be cost-effective.
Q4: How long does it take to produce custom rigid boxes? A: Typical B2B lead times are 4 to 6 weeks for rigid boxes with custom tooling, compared to 2 to 4 weeks for standard folding cartons.
Q5: Do I need FSC certification for my packaging? A: While not legally mandatory for all products, FSC certification is highly recommended for premium gift boxes and brands targeting eco-conscious consumers. It validates the sustainability of the chipboard.
Q6: What information must be included on the box for compliance? A: Boxes must include brand logos, product details, usage instructions, and ingredient lists (if applicable). Ensure all text is legible and meets local regulatory font size requirements.
Q7: How do I ensure the box can handle heavy products? A: Specify the required Edge Crush Test (ECT) or Burst Strength in your quote request. For heavy items, aim for 48+ ECT or 3mm rigid chipboard.
Q8: Can custom boxes be integrated into automated packing lines? A: Yes, but the design must be optimized for automation. Ensure the box folds flat and has consistent dimensions (±2mm) to prevent jams in high-speed machinery.
